The Rodent Threat: More Than Just a Nuisance

Rodents are biologically engineered to survive and thrive alongside humans. In Melbourne, we primarily deal with three major offenders: the brown rat (Norway rat), the black rat (roof rat), and the house mouse. Each brings a unique set of dangers to your doorstep.

Structural Damage and Fire Risks

The word “rodent” comes from the Latin rodere, meaning “to gnaw.” Rats and mice have incisor teeth that never stop growing. To keep them at a manageable length, they must constantly chew on hard materials. In a modern home, this includes timber beams, plastic water pipes, and, most dangerously, electrical wiring. A significant percentage of “undetermined” house fires in Victoria are actually caused by rodents stripping the insulation off wires behind wall cavities, leading to short circuits.

  • Health and Hygiene Hazards

Rodents are notorious vectors for disease. They carry pathogens that can lead to Salmonellosis, Leptospirosis, and even the potentially fatal Hantavirus. Beyond direct disease transmission, they contaminate food surfaces with droppings, urine, and hair. A single mouse can leave up to 3,000 micro-droplets of urine in a single day, often in the very places where you prepare your family’s meals.

  • Parasite Hitchhikers

Rats and mice rarely travel alone. They carry fleas, ticks, and mites in their fur. When a rodent dies in your roof or wall cavity, these parasites immediately abandon the cooling carcass in search of a new, warm-blooded host—which usually means the human or pet occupants of the house.

Why Rodents Love Melbourne Homes?

Melbourne’s unique geography and climate play a significant role in rodent activity. During the damp, cold winter months, rodents migrate indoors for warmth. In the heat of summer, they enter buildings in search of water.

  • The Development Displacement: In suburbs like Epping, Wollert, and Mernda, massive land clearing for new estates displaces established colonies. These rodents don’t move away; they move into the nearest available “new” home.
  • The Garden “Ladder”: Many Melbourne properties feature beautiful, established gardens. Unfortunately, overhanging branches and thick ivy act as a direct bridge for the Black Rat (Roof Rat) to access your gutters and roof tiles.
  • Older Architecture: The post-war brick veneers and weatherboards common in suburbs like Lalor and Thomastown often have settled foundations or original timber vents that have warped over time, creating 12mm gaps—exactly the amount of space a rat needs to squeeze through.

    Enviro Safe Approach to Rodent Control

    At Enviro Safe Pest Control, we provide a comprehensive solution for rodent removal through an Integrated Pest Management (IPM) strategy that prioritises both the immediate elimination of the infestation and long-term prevention. Rather than just managing the symptoms, we focus on total rodent removal by combining targeted eradication with structural proofing, ensuring that once the rats and mice are gone, they stay gone for good.

    Step 1: Comprehensive Site Audit

    Our process begins with far more than simply placing bait; we perform a comprehensive “detective” audit of your property to uncover the hidden signs of activity. During this thorough inspection, we look for greasy rub marks—the distinct, dark, oily stains left by rodent fur as they travel along established paths against your walls. We also perform a meticulous dropping identification to accurately determine their specific nesting habits. Finally, we inspect utility entry points and eaves for fresh gnaw marks, ensuring we identify every point of active entry before the treatment begins.

    Step 2: Strategic Treatment

    Using the data from our audit, we deploy a combination of high-potency, professional-grade baits and tracking powders. We use tamper-resistant stations that are locked and secured, ensuring that the treatment is inaccessible to children, pets, and local wildlife like possums or birds. Our baits are highly palatable, out-competing the food sources in your pantry to ensure quick uptake.

    Step 3: Professional Exclusion (The Permanent Fix)

    This is the most critical step that many “budget” providers ignore. If you kill the rats but leave the hole in the wall, a new colony will simply move in next month. We identify and can advise on sealing:

    • Gaps around plumbing and gas pipes.
    • Broken airbricks and vents.
    • Missing mortar between bricks.
    • Enlarged weep holes.
